When choosing a website hosting service, refrain from going with the recommendation of friends or family who are not professionals. Though they may have had a good experience themselves with a certain provider, realize that their needs may be very simple compared to yours. Read reviews and advice from those who have needs similar to your own.

Are you stuck between choosing between a free hosting service and a paid provider? Be sure to make backups of anything you do not want to lose, as free hosts normally do not offer any kind of backup services. Keep in mind that the service is free, so there will probably not be any frills included. If they lose your data and you have no backups, you've lost everything.

Take email needs into account when choosing a website hosting plan. Most plans will include some basic email services, but if you need additional mailboxes or storage, you may have to purchase an extra package or select another tier of service. Some inexpensive plans may also limit the number of emails you can send in a day.

When choosing a hosting service, always check their record for down time. If you are conducting business through your website, you will almost certainly lose customers if they cannot access your website at all times, day or night. Check not only how many times they have outages weekly, but what the duration of these outages are.

Before choosing your web host, you should always try calling their technical support and ask a few questions. If you can talk to a representative right away, this means their customer service is efficient. If you cannot talk to anyone at anytime of the day or night, you should look for another service.





Research each potential web host's customer support before deciding on a host. The easier it is to get in touch with the hosting service, the more likely you are to be satisfied. If you're having problems with your web page hosting account, you'll need to be able to easily reach customer service by email or phone.

Make sure you understand how much bandwidth you are allowed to use for web hosting. Even if you have a lot of space available to store your site, you will need a sufficient amount of bandwidth to allow people to load your site quickly and to increase your traffic. Stay away from a web host that overcharges you if you exceed your allowed bandwidth.

Check to see if your web page hosting service gives you an easy method to submit your pages to search engines. You will also want to know how much control you have over search engine optimization and keywords, as well as how often you can send updates for no charge.

Prior to signing up with a web hosting service, ask about their firewalls. You will want to choose one who has a dual firewall in place. Not only will this protect your information during power failure or other malfunctions, but it will also be an added barrier against theft of your personal information.

If you are going to obtain a shared web page hosting solution, conduct some research on the websites that you will be sharing your server with. You should definitely avoid sharing servers with websites that participate in spam due to the fact that if any of these websites receive an IP address ban from search engines or internet service providers, your website will be banned along with them. Adult websites in particular tend to participate in these kinds of activities.

Do a whois search on your hosting service. Find out when their site was created and how much traffic it generates. You should know that up to 95% of web page hosting services do not survive more than a year. Choose a service that has been around for years and used by many webmasters.

Make sure when you are looking for a hosting company that they do frequent server backups on the sites that they manage. It's best if they do it weekly but some are more known for doing it monthly. Either way you want to ensure that they are doing this so that you don't lose pertinent information if you do decide to sign on with their company.

Don't choose a host only because of their prices. Be sure to investigate all the choices and features. Don't settle on a low cost web host that doesn't serve you well. Be sure that the host can provide all the features that you need.

Be aware that many hosting providers are actually reservers. They do not actually own their own their web servers, so beware. You may experience delayed times for fixing problems or customer service requests. You can often get the exact same service directly from the company that they are leasing space from, so ask who that company is.

If you can, choose a hosting services with a message board. This will allow you to talk with other webmasters and share tips, as well as, complain about any issue you encounter. If your host allows clients to talk on a forum, this means they have nothing to hide.
